In the present dissertation, 130 species of Chinese medicinal herbs, collected at Guang xi region, were tested for their antiosteoporosis activities by bioassay using MTT method and osteoblast-like (OB-like) cells UMR106. Also the method and the cell model were used to guide and isolate antiosteoporotic constituents from those which caused proliferation of UMR106 cell line. With the results of above bioassay, phytochemical analysis of the bark of Erythrina variegata L. has now led to the isolation of twenty pure compounds. All of them structures were elucidated on the basis of physicochemical properties and spectra methods.
